I just wanted to add we had this same problem on a workcentre 7556 copier. All of a sudden we started getting "decompressing" as the print status for jobs. Couldn't remove them from the job queue, they'd get stuck on deleting. Multiple reboots with the network cable unplugged didn't help, did an image overwrite as well and that didn't work. We were on firmware 061.121.226.12400 and so we upgraded it to 061.121.227.03404 which is the latest and looks to be the last firmware update for this model. That was the only way to fix the problem for us. Hopefully this helps any others with the same problem.

I worked with our Xerox support guy on an issue similar to this with a Workcenter 5875 and he solved it pretty easily.
A couple of print jobs were stuck with status "Decomposing," while the rest said "Pending." Couldn't delete them, restarting the machine didn't help, no jobs would print.
My Xerox guy had me disconnect the ethernet cable, then yank the power (not shut down properly, just literally pull the plug loose). After a few seconds he had me plug it back in and power it up WITHOUT RECONNECTING THE ETHERNET CABLE. When it booted up the jobs stuck in queue printed out. After they were done I reconnected the ethernet cable, printed a test page just to be sure, and we were back in business.
For a permanent fix he recommended a firmware update.

Hello,
We have an issue with PS files being sent to our Xerox WorkCentres. Currently we have 6 printers, consisting of four 5645 models, a 5790, and 5687. They are ALL doing the exact same thing. All of the jobs in the buffer show PENDING, with 1 or 2 listed as DECOMPOSING and 1 is always PAUSED. The printer is IDLE at this point. The printer pauses 4-5 minutes between print jobs. The firmware on these printers were last updated early this year and we never had an issue with them. All of a sudden they are all doing this.
We did go from a UNIX direct print to the printers... TO this new environment: UNIX prints to Windows Print Server/Print Queue and then job gets sent from Windows PQ to Printer using Xerox Global Driver PS.
